Eaton Soft Starter, 11 kW Power Rating, 25A Current Rating - EP-401534 S711-34025DC


This soft starter is designed to facilitate efficient motor control with a power rating of 11kW. Suitable for 3-phase applications, the soft starter operates within a voltage range of 200V to 575V AC, offering a current rating of 25A. The Compact unit measures 252mm in length, 128mm in width, and 174mm in height, while maintaining an IP20 protection rating.

Features & Benefits


• Integrated motor overload protection enhances system reliability
• Internal bypass for reduced power consumption during operation
• Adjustable class setting allows tailored performance for various applications
• Supports single-direction functionality, ensuring focused motor control
• Reversible operation option provides flexibility for different requirements
• Designed for ambient temperatures up to 40°C, ensuring stable performance

How does this soft starter improve energy efficiency during motor start-up?


The internal bypass reduces the amount of energy consumed when the motor is fully operational, while motor overload protection prevents unnecessary power draw during start-up, leading to enhanced energy efficiency.

What are the benefits of adjustable settings in this product?


Adjustable settings allow for fine-tuning of the soft starter's performance to meet specific application needs, accommodating variations in load and operational demands, thus optimising performance.

In what environments can this soft starter function effectively?


The product is designed for operation in ambient temperatures up to 40°C, making it well-suited for various industrial settings where environmental conditions may fluctuate.

Can this starter be used for both forward and reverse motor functions?


Yes, it supports reversible operation, allowing it to cater to applications that require both forward and reverse motor functionality, providing versatility in control.
